gastroretentive system
Normally a tablet is swept out of the stomach within hours, like a leaf carried off by a stream. A gastroretentive system is designed to resist that current and linger in the stomach so it can keep releasing drug from there.
Staying in the stomach is useful in several situations: for drugs that are mainly absorbed in the upper small intestine (so they should be delivered there steadily), for drugs that act locally on the stomach lining, and for drugs that are unstable or poorly soluble lower in the gut. Strategies to achieve retention include floating systems that are lighter than gastric fluid, high-density systems that sink below the outlet, swelling or expanding systems too large to pass through the pylorus, and mucoadhesive systems that cling to the stomach lining.
Reliable gastric retention is genuinely difficult. The stomach periodically contracts strongly to clear undigested material (the migrating motor complex), and retention depends heavily on whether the patient has eaten, on meal size and type, on posture, and on individual variation. As a result many gastroretentive products perform inconsistently, and the approach works best when combined with food and clear dosing instructions.
Many gastroretentive products specify dosing with or after a meal, because a full stomach delays gastric emptying and so prolongs retention.
